Winter enthusiasts looking to hit the trails have a growing list of options in the Northwoods.
Trails have already opened in Price County, and Vilas County will unlock the gates tomorrow.
Forestry officials in Oneida County say they're also getting ready.
Trails there are set to open Thursday at 8 in the morning.
Workers say they've been preparing to make it a fun and safe season on the sleds.
"Or personnel mow a lot of the trails, our Recreation Coordinator Eric Rosey, he inspects the trails, makes sure everything is safe," says Paul Fiene, with Oneida County.
Department leaders say for now, it's important to stay away from swamps and lakes that appear to be frozen.
Some bodies of water with high rates of flow may not be completely frozen.
Also, remember that cars and trucks have the right of way when crossing a highway or road.
